technical writing

A piece of writing is only useful when it is easily understood by the average reasonable person. This is the purpose of technical writing: to make written material about complex fields, such as science and technology, more accessible and easier to understand.

Technical writing is synonymous with effective written communication. Its purpose is to convey a particular piece of technical information to a particular audience. Technical writing is essentially written explanations of scientific topics and other specialized science-related topics. In its simplest definition, technical writing is the process of transforming and translating technical ideas into a written result that will be understood by the target audience.

Therefore, a technical writer is responsible for documenting a specialized field or technology. He or she must be able to effectively translate technical information into something accurate, readable, and accessible.

Technical writers work in various fields. They are everywhere: in the hardware and software, chemical, robotics, consumer electronics, aerospace, and even biotech industries, to name a few. They are trained to identify the project’s target audience and then write effectively according to their level of understanding and familiarity with the topic at hand. Technical writers have to deal with different types of audience. They need to be able to write a very simple manual for a DVD player, for example, so that consumers can understand it. But they must also be able to write for a DVD technician who has advanced knowledge of the device on diagnosis, repair, or part replacement, for example.

Technical writers are called ‘technical authors’ in European countries like the UK. They are also known as ‘information designers’ in some industries.
